Agent Reserve Protocol Authorization Firewall is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server: Advisory policy preflight for AI-agent spend requests; never executes payments or accesses wallets. Because it speaks the Model Context Protocol, AI assistants can use Agent Reserve Protocol Authorization Firewall as a set of callable tools instead of you copy-pasting between apps.
It's a hosted (remote) server — point your client at https://agent-reserve-protocol.super-myna-7255.chatgpt.site/api/mcp and you're connected, with nothing to install locally. The current release is v0.1.0.
